    What does a Nuclear Medicine Specialist do?

    Nuclear Medicine Specialist has expertise in using the properties of radioactive atoms and molecules for the diagnosis and treatment of various diseases, as well as for medical research purposes. Diseases are detected by using radiation detection and imaging instrument systems, as this technique changes the functionality and metabolism of normal body cells, tissues and organs. This approach can reveal a wide range of diseases, often before structural abnormalities in the affected organ are detectable using other techniques. Key applications include the early detection of coronary artery disease (including acute heart attacks), early cancer diagnosis and treatment evaluation, as well as diagnosing infections and inflammation throughout the body. Additionally, these techniques can facilitate the early detection of blood clots in the lungs. Unique forms of radioactive molecules are used to attack and destroy cancer cells (such as those found in lymphoma and thyroid cancer) or alleviate severe pain associated with cancer that has metastasized to the bones.
